There has been some discussion in another thread about the legality of listing coordinates of locations within national parks and other places. I do not see how there can be any law against listing a lat and long of any location on Earth. It may be good marketing however to avoid listing potentially disagreeable locations for a company.

 

Here's a location: 53N 118W

 

It's in a National Park. It's also a Degree Confluence. I don't think anyone complained about the Degree Confluence visit.

 

Okay, what about the location that is 50 metres south of that location? What if I listed that location. It really doesn't matter what location I post coordinates for. Now, marketing wise I can see GC not wanting to post such a location since it exists within a national park. But legally there is nothing stopping them.

 

So whats a virtual cache? Just a location on the Earth's surface that may or may not have somthing interesting to see there. There is no law preventing the listing of those coordinates. What if I listed the coordinates of every spot on the Earths surface on a 1 km grid. Not much different than the Degree Confluence Project except that there would be a lot more locations. I'm not forcing anyone to go to all those locations. In fact I will state up front that you should respect all private property rights and any local access rights that may exist. Visit or don't visit on your own judgement. Oh, and if you happen to visit one of my locations you can post a note on my website that you visited it.
